The Bosch Rexroth Indramat MDD093B-F-020-N2L-110GB2 is a synchronous motor designed for use with digital drive controllers and is part of the MDD Synchronous Motors series. It features a continuous torque at standstill of 14.5 Nm, a nominal speed of 2000 rpm, and a centering diameter of 110 mm. The motor includes a plain shaft with shaft seal and a holding brake that provides 22 Nm of torque.

Product Description:

The MDD093B-F-020-N2L-110GB2 is a synchronous servo motor manufactured by Bosch Rexroth Indramat within the MDD Synchronous Motors series. It is intended for use with digital drive controllers, where commanded current is converted into controlled rotary motion for positioning, speed regulation, and torque control on automated production lines. This operating role makes the motor suitable for indexing tables, gantry axes, transfer systems, and other machinery that depends on repeatable shaft response during start, stop, and hold functions. Its closed-loop design supports stable motion behavior in applications that require accurate following of changing load conditions.

A centering diameter of 110 mm and motor length code B give the unit a mounting format suited to direct flange installation. The rotor reaches 2000 rpm, and the electromagnetic design supports 14.5 Nm of continuous standstill torque for holding duty and low-speed feed motion. Heat is removed by a housing prepared for liquid cooling, which helps the motor operate in enclosed spaces with controlled temperature rise. Power and feedback lines exit on Side B through a keyed connector, which helps keep cable routing organized near the rear of the installation. Standard rotor balancing supports smooth running during normal operating speed.

A blocking brake at the non-drive end supplies 22 Nm of holding torque when the controller is disabled, helping prevent axis drift at standstill. Motion feedback is provided by digital servo feedback sensors in the stator, so the drive can monitor rotor position continuously and correct deviation during acceleration, deceleration, and steady operation. The motor uses a plain shaft in a single-ended layout, which supports common couplings, gears, and pulleys without a secondary shaft extension. Its frame size of 093 places it in the corresponding outer-diameter class of the product line, and a shaft seal protects the bearing chamber against dust or coolant intrusion. This shaft arrangement keeps the output end straightforward for mechanical integration with external drive components.

Frequently Asked Questions about MDD093B-F-020-N2L-110GB2:

Q: Does the MDD093B-F-020-N2L-110GB2 come with a holding brake?

A: The MDD093B-F-020-N2L-110GB2 includes a blocking brake, providing secure holding for stationary operations.

Q: What type of feedback does the MDD093B-F-020-N2L-110GB2 motor use?

A: This model features digital servo feedback (DSF) for precise motor control and position feedback.

Q: How is the MDD093B-F-020-N2L-110GB2 motor cooled?

A: The MDD093B-F-020-N2L-110GB2 is designed with a housing suitable for liquid cooling.

Q: What is the continuous torque at standstill for the MDD093B-F-020-N2L-110GB2?

A: A continuous torque of 14.5 Nm is available at standstill for this motor, making it suitable for demanding stationary loads.

Q: What is the centering diameter of the MDD093B-F-020-N2L-110GB2?

A: The centering diameter of this model is 110 mm, providing compatibility with standard mounting interfaces.
